Lead Operations Technical Support Engineer

GE Vernova

Barcelona, Spain
Fully remote
Wind turbine control and operation troubleshooting
Offshore wind farm operations experience
Wind turbine main controller expertise
Provide first-level remote and onsite technical troubleshooting for wind turbine control and operation issues during commissioning and service

Job Summary

  • Provide first-level remote and onsite technical troubleshooting for wind turbine control and operation issues during commissioning and service.
  • Coordinate daily planning calls with offshore vessels and Remote Operation Centers to optimize execution activities.
  • GE Vernova employees rise to the challenge of building a world that works, with varied, competitive benefits and opportunities to grow your career.

Matching Summary

Provide first-level remote and onsite technical troubleshooting for wind turbine control and operation issues during commissioning and service.

Skills & Requirements

Must-have

  • Wind turbine control and operation troubleshooting
  • Offshore wind farm operations experience
  • Wind turbine main controller expertise
  • SCADA and turbine operational functions
  • Remote and onsite technical troubleshooting

Nice-to-have

  • Collaborative and goal-driven mindset
  • Adapt to complex operational environments
  • Continuous improvement initiatives
  • Digitalization and automation focus

Key Requirements

  • Degree or Diploma in Electrical, Mechatronics, or Industrial Engineering
  • Extensive experience in wind turbine operation, commissioning, and troubleshooting
  • Proven experience with wind turbine main controllers
  • Extensive experience in offshore wind farm operations
  • Professional proficiency in English

Work Rights

Not specified

Tailored Resume

Cover Letter